Segrin focused on four specific indicators of
social skills: the
ability to provide emotional support to others; self - disclosure, or the
ability to share personal information with others; negative assertion
skills, or the
ability to stand up to unreasonable requests from others;
and relationship initiation
skills, or the
ability to introduce yourself to others
and get to know them.

The cognitive
abilities that are tested for this diagnosis are complex attention, language, executive function (which are
skills that enable people to plan, organize, remember things, prioritize, or pay attention to tasks, for example), visuospatial function (the visual perception of spatial relationships among objects), memory,
and social cognition.
